About 5 Recreation Road
5 Recreation Road is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Annesley, Nottingham, Nottingham (NG15 0AE). It has a recorded floor area of 70 m² (around 753 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band A. Tenure is freehold. The latest certificate (November 2015) shows an E (score 45),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The rating has held steady at E across 2 certificates since July 2013.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Poor to Average; while lighting dropped from Very Good to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 87), a 3-band jump. The latest certificate is from November 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Today's modelled estimate of £206,000 is 12.9% above the 2022 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£242/sq ft) was about 68.8%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old February 2022 for £182,500.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
